能网VPS,如何安全配置和使用虚拟专用服务器?
卡尔云官网
www.kaeryun.com
在当今数字化时代,虚拟专用服务器(VPS服务器)已经成为许多个人和小企业主部署网站和应用程序的首选方案,VPS服务器提供了一个隔离的环境,允许您运行多个应用程序,同时又不会像dedicated服务器那样昂贵,尽管VPS服务器在成本和灵活性上非常有吸引力,但它们也存在一些潜在的安全风险,了解如何安全配置和使用VPS服务器对于确保您的在线资产至关重要。
VPS服务器是什么?
VPS服务器,全称为虚拟专用服务器,是一种通过虚拟化技术提供的计算资源,与物理服务器不同,VPS服务器不会直接连接到网络,而是通过虚拟化软件(如VirtualBox、VMware、Hyper-V等)隔离出来,供多个用户或应用程序使用,每个VPS服务器都有独立的IP地址、文件系统和配置,这意味着每个VPS都是一个独立的实体。
VPS服务器的配置通常通过控制面板或管理界面进行,用户可以通过配置文件(如/DATA/config.php)或命令行工具进行调整,与物理服务器不同,VPS服务器的资源(如CPU、内存、存储空间)通常由虚拟化软件和操作系统来管理,这意味着您不需要直接接触硬件。
安全配置的重要性
VPS服务器的安全性取决于您采取的措施,尽管VPS服务器比物理服务器更安全,但它们仍然存在一些潜在的漏洞和攻击点,正确的安全配置是确保VPS服务器安全的关键。
配置安全的数据库
数据库是任何网站的核心,也是最容易成为攻击目标的部分,如果您使用VPS服务器托管您的网站,您需要确保数据库配置安全,以下是几个关键点:
- 限制数据库访问:确保数据库只能通过合法的用户名和密码访问,避免使用简单的密码,如“123456”或“password”,因为这些密码容易被破解。
- 启用SQL注入防护:SQL注入攻击是针对数据库的常见威胁,您需要确保数据库配置中启用SQL防护功能,并使用正确的SQL语句。
- 定期备份数据库:备份数据库是防止数据丢失的关键,您需要确保备份文件存储在安全的位置,并定期进行备份。
配置安全的文件系统
文件系统是存储应用程序和数据的场所,如果您使用VPS服务器托管文件,您需要确保文件系统配置安全,以下是几个关键点:
- 启用文件完整性检查:文件完整性检查(FIC)是一种用于检测文件损坏或篡改的机制,您需要确保文件系统启用FIC,并定期进行测试。
- 限制文件系统权限:确保文件系统权限仅限于合法用户,避免将文件系统权限设置为root权限,因为这增加了被滥用的可能性。
- 定期备份文件:备份文件是防止数据丢失的关键,您需要确保备份文件存储在安全的位置,并定期进行备份。
配置安全的邮件服务器
如果您使用VPS服务器托管您的电子邮件服务,您需要确保邮件服务器配置安全,以下是几个关键点:
- 启用 SPF 和 DKIM 保护:SPF(发送者确认)和 DKIM(数字签名)是用于验证邮件来源的机制,您需要确保邮件服务器启用这些保护措施,并使用有效的数字签名。
- 限制邮件服务器访问:确保邮件服务器只能通过合法的用户名和密码访问,避免使用简单的密码,如“123456”或“password”。
- 定期备份邮件:备份邮件是防止数据丢失的关键,您需要确保备份邮件存储在安全的位置,并定期进行备份。
配置安全的缓存系统
缓存系统是加速网站性能的重要工具,但缓存系统也是攻击的常见目标,您需要确保缓存系统配置安全,以下是几个关键点:
- 启用缓存防护:缓存防护是一种用于防止缓存被篡改或伪造的机制,您需要确保缓存系统启用缓存防护,并使用可靠的缓存服务器。
- 限制缓存访问:确保缓存系统只能通过合法的用户名和密码访问,避免使用简单的密码,如“123456”或“password”。
- 定期备份缓存:备份缓存是防止数据丢失的关键,您需要确保缓存备份存储在安全的位置,并定期进行备份。
常见攻击及其危害
了解常见的VPS服务器攻击及其危害可以帮助您更好地理解如何配置安全的VPS服务器,以下是几个常见的攻击及其危害:
SQL注入攻击
SQL注入攻击是一种针对数据库的攻击,攻击者通过注入恶意SQL语句来窃取数据或破坏数据库,SQL注入攻击是针对VPS服务器的常见威胁,因为VPS服务器通常托管数据库。
驯鹿马攻击
Traverse马攻击是一种针对Web应用的攻击,攻击者通过请求伪造来窃取敏感数据。 Traverse马攻击是针对Web应用的常见威胁,因为Web应用通常托管在VPS服务器上。
静态代码注入攻击
静态代码注入攻击是一种针对Web应用的攻击,攻击者通过注入静态代码来窃取数据或破坏Web应用,静态代码注入攻击是针对Web应用的常见威胁,因为Web应用通常托管在VPS服务器上。
零日漏洞攻击
零日漏洞攻击是一种针对Web应用的攻击,攻击者利用尚未公开的漏洞来窃取数据或破坏Web应用,零日漏洞攻击是针对Web应用的常见威胁,因为Web应用通常托管在VPS服务器上。
应对措施
为了应对上述攻击,您需要采取以下措施:
正确配置VPS服务器
正确的VPS服务器配置是防止攻击的关键,您需要确保VPS服务器配置符合安全标准,并定期进行测试。
使用安全的虚拟化软件
虚拟化软件是隔离VPS服务器的重要工具,您需要使用经过验证的虚拟化软件,并确保其配置安全。
定期进行安全测试
定期进行安全测试是发现和修复漏洞的关键,您需要使用安全工具进行定期测试,并及时修复漏洞。
使用安全的网络连接
安全的网络连接是防止外部攻击的关键,您需要使用经过验证的网络连接,并确保其配置安全。
最佳实践
为了确保您的VPS服务器安全,您需要遵循以下最佳实践:
使用强密码
使用强密码是防止密码泄露的关键,您需要确保所有用户名和密码都使用强密码,并定期更换密码。
定期进行系统更新
定期进行系统更新是防止漏洞的关键,您需要确保所有软件都已更新到最新版本,并定期进行系统更新。
使用加密连接
使用加密连接是防止数据泄露的关键,您需要确保所有连接都使用加密协议(如SSL/TLS),并确保其配置安全。
使用安全的备份策略
使用安全的备份策略是防止数据丢失的关键,您需要确保所有备份都存储在安全的位置,并定期进行备份。
使用安全的监控工具
使用安全的监控工具是发现和修复漏洞的关键,您需要使用经过验证的监控工具,并定期进行监控。
使用安全的漏洞管理工具
使用安全的漏洞管理工具是发现和修复漏洞的关键,您需要使用经过验证的漏洞管理工具,并定期进行漏洞扫描。
使用安全的网络防火墙
使用安全的网络防火墙是防止外部攻击的关键,您需要使用经过验证的网络防火墙,并确保其配置安全。
使用安全的网络连接
使用安全的网络连接是防止外部攻击的关键,您需要使用经过验证的网络连接,并确保其配置安全。
使用安全的网络连接
使用安全的网络连接是防止外部攻击的关键,您需要使用经过验证的网络连接,并确保其配置安全。
使用安全的网络连接
使用安全的网络连接是防止外部攻击的关键,您需要使用经过验证的网络连接,并确保其配置安全。
VPS服务器是一种强大的工具,可以用于托管网站和应用程序,VPS服务器也存在一些潜在的安全风险,正确的安全配置和应对措施是确保VPS服务器安全的关键,通过正确的配置和应对措施,您可以防止常见的攻击,并保护您的在线资产。
卡尔云官网
www.kaeryun.com